The Multilateral Diplomacy Programme Unit (MDPU) of the United Nations Institute for Training and Research (UNITAR) maintains a traineeship programme for students/recent graduates interested in gaining professional experience in a multicultural environment and enhancing their understanding of the United Nations system.
MDPU designs and delivers the Institute’s core diplomacy training (CDT), consisting primarily of orientation briefings and short, intensive skills development workshops which benefit cumulatively some 2,500 diplomats yearly at the United Nations Headquarters and other venues where the Organization maintains a significant presence.
Parallel to CDT, MDPU develops and delivers training activities at country and regional levels in close partnership with governments, universities and selected international organizations. MDPU’s activities also include e-Learning courses; special projects, advisory services related to the curriculum development of diplomatic academies; and the development of other training tools and publications. MDPU also partners with universities around the world to offer high-quality Master’s Programmes in a variety of areas related to Multilateral Diplomacy and International Law. These programmes target government officials involved in bilateral and multilateral negotiations, students and other stakeholders.
In line with the Institute’s efforts to improve its training activities and special events, the Multilateral Diplomacy Programme Unit is enhancing its outreach and communication strategy and products.
